Adds a fallback behaviour for copying which will allow copy buttons to actually work in VSCode.
NOTE: success toasts will no longer show in VSCode though.
I've also added some logging just in case a user is looking at their console when a copy fails. Hopefully this provides enough information that the unhide-able error doesn't look suspicious.
